Applications
2-Butenoic acid, 3-methylbutyl ester (CAS 25415-77-4) is used mainly as a fragrance ingredient and fixative in perfumery, cosmetics, and personal care products, contributing fruity and green notes and helping extend fragrance release. It is also evaluated as a flavor/aroma raw material in relevant food and beverage applications. In industrial manufacturing, it serves as an intermediate and building block for the synthesis of aroma chemicals and related esters. In polymers and coatings, it can function as a plasticizer or processing aid to improve flexibility and processability of vinyl resins and coating systems.
